General annotation (Comments)

Function

Interferes with activator-stimulated transcription by interaction with the RNA polymerase alpha-CTD. May function to globally reduce transcription of genes involved in growth- and development-promoting processes and to increase transcription of genes involved in thiol homeostasis, during periods of extreme stress By similarity. HAMAP MF_01132

Subcellular location

Cytoplasm Probable HAMAP MF_01132.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the ArsC family. Spx subfamily.
